CHICAGO (WBBM NEWSRADIO) — Several people were taken into custody on Sunday after a SWAT team responded to an incident on the Southeast Side.
Chicago police said it happened shortly after 1:15 p.m., when a 31-year-old man was approached by at least one unknown offender on East 71st Street near South Clyde Avenue.
The offender pulled out a gun, opened fire and struck the 31-year-old man in the shoulder.
The victim was taken to University of Chicago Hospital in good condition.
Chicago police officers heard the shots, and officials said they saw at least one offender run into a nearby building.
A SWAT team responded to the area, and three people were detained shortly after and taken in for questioning.
The shooting remains under investigation.
